Can Truck Bed Tent Fit With Tonneau Cover?  

Updated 02/23/2026 | Published 02/17/2026

Question:

Hello, Q-1Im seeking information on installing a pickup truck tent camper on a F-150 57 bed with a flush mounted 3 panel tonneau bed cover when folded the bed length is 51 . Thus far I have not located a tent with the 51 length Dim. Q-2 Is it possible to fold two panels and install a 57 tent while extending the ten over the third panel, leaving the two panels under the cover of the tent? Any info would be appreciated. Jerry

0

Expert Reply:

Hey Jerry,

We do not have a tent that is for a 5' 1" bed. That said, the Tent for a 5' 7" bed like the Napier # NA87FR you were looking at can indeed be installed over your tonneau cover that is partially folded up. Now it is likely that in rain doing it this way will not be as water proof as it will likely not fit the same with the cover, but minus taking the cover off when using a tent I don't see any other option for you.
